An "endangered missing adult alert" was issued on Wednesday for a missing man from Portage County.

Information released as of 8 p.m. on Wednesday indicates that Darrell Lee Wayt left his home on Tuesday around 10:50 a.m. and never returned.

A location given for the incident is on Cherry Hill in the city of Rootstown, located in Portage County.

Law enforcement is concerned for his safety.

Wayt is described as a white male, 69-years-old, standing 5-feet-11-inches tall and weighing 200 pounds. He is also described to have gray hair and green eyes.

A description of last known clothing was not listed in the alert.

The alert indicates that Wayt is insulin-dependent and does not have his medications with him.

Wayt may be driving a white 2016 Toyota RAV4 with an Ohio license plate number of FRA2022.

Anyone who sees Wayt or the described vehicle is urged to contact 911 or the Portage County Sheriff's Office at 330-296-5100.
